INDIANAPOLIS - The Department of Natural Resources is looking for more conservation officers.

In the past, you've needed an associate's degree or 60 credit hours toward a bachelor's degree to be hired. Now, you can apply if you've been in the military for four straight years.

Recruit school won't begin until next summer, but applicants can complete an online test now. Click here for more information and to apply.
